Foundation Structural Repair in Bayonne, NJ
Foundation structural rep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a property's foundation. These projects typically involve fixing cracks, uneven floors, or settling problems that can compromise the safety and value of a home. Property owners should understand the specific signs of foundation damage, such as visible cracks or doors and windows that stick, and seek professional evaluation before requesting repairs. The scope of work may include underpinning, piering, or stabilization techniques designed to restore the foundation's strength and prevent further movement.
Before requesting foundation repairs, homeowners usually want to know the extent of the damage and the most effective solutions for their property type. It’s important to consider factors like soil conditions, the age of the structure, and previous repairs. Clear communication about the project's goals and a thorough assessment can help ensure that the repair methods chosen will effectively address the underlying issues and support the long-term stability of the home.

Common Foundation Structural Repair Jobs
Foundation crack repair - addresses visible cracks to prevent further structural damage.
Settlement stabilization - corrects uneven sinking of the foundation to maintain levelness.
Pier and beam underpinning - reinforces or replaces support piers for improved stability.
Basement wall reinforcement - strengthens bowed or cracked basement walls to prevent collapse.
Concrete lifting and leveling - restores uneven slabs and floors caused by shifting soil.
Soil stabilization - improves soil conditions around the foundation to reduce future movement.
Foundation Structural Repair Questions
What are signs of foundation problems in a home? Indicators include uneven flooring, cracks in walls or ceilings, and sticking doors or windows.
What causes foundation issues to develop? Common causes include soil movement, poor drainage, and moisture fluctuations around the property.
What types of foundation repairs are available? Repairs may involve underpinning, wall stabilization, or crack injection to restore stability.
How can property owners prevent future foundation damage? Proper drainage, maintaining soil moisture levels, and addressing minor issues early can help prevent major problems.
